Decoding the economic trends of the vending market in France and Europe:   

With 18.01% of the market, France is one of the principle markets for vending in Europe (2012 data). To analyze this sector, Vending Paris gathers international experts for an exchange on the trends in their respective markets.

The latest trends in the French market and in Europe, and new perspectives on snacking

Hot and cold beverages represent 80% of the vending offer. However, machines with glass doors and a more sophisticated offer (snacks AND drinks for example) are emerging more and more. French Vending Market: Some key market figures

Turnover: 2 billion euros in 2012, including 1.74 M€ for management

Vending units: 637 475 in 2012 (+0.1% vs 2011)

1 000 management companies

15 000 employees

Everyday : 14 million hot beverages, 1 million cold beverages, 1 million food products are consumed via vending !

*NAVSA and EVA / market study and perspectives 2012
